The van der Waals interfaces of molecular donor/acceptor or graphene-like two-dimensional (2D) semiconductors are central to concepts and emerging technologies of light-electricity interconversion. Examples include, among others, solar cells, photodetectors, and light emitting diodes. A salient feature in both types of van der Waals interfaces is the poorly screened Coulomb potential that can give rise to bound electron-hole pairs across the interface, i.e., charge transfer (CT) or interlayer excitons. Here we address common features of CT excitons at both types of interfaces. We emphasize the competition between localization and delocalization in ensuring efficient charge separation. At the molecular donor/acceptor interface, electronic delocalization in real space can dictate charge carrier separation. In contrast, at the 2D semiconductor heterojunction, delocalization in momentum space due to strong exciton binding may assist in parallel momentum conservation in CT exciton formation.

The electronic properties of semiconductor quantum dots (QDs) are critically dependent on the nature of the ligand molecules on their surfaces. Here we show the reversible formation of surface electronic trap states in the model system of solid thin films of PbS QDs capped with thiol molecules. As the temperature was increased from cryogenic to room temperature, we discovered a phase transition in the fluorescence spectra from excitonic emission to trap emission. The critical temperature (T(c)) of the phase transition scales with molecular length and in each case is close to the bulk melting temperature of the capping molecules. We conclude that an order-disorder transition in the molecular monolayer above T(c) introduces surface mobility and the formation of a disordered atomic lead layer at the QD/capping molecule interface, leading to electronic trap formation.

PURPOSE: As the pharmacist's role expands, particularly in primary care practice settings, there is an opportunity for expansion of pharmacy technician duties to aid in administrative and clinical tasks that do not require the pharmacist's professional judgment. Identifying, defining, and expanding the roles of pharmacy technicians has been deemed a key part of the pharmacy practice model. These roles have been shown to enhance pharmacist efficiency and patient outreach; however, examples of the various innovative activities performed by technicians in the primary care setting are lacking in the literature. METHODS: The duties of primary care pharmacy technicians were compiled and defined in 2 different healthcare systems. The role of the technician was separately implemented at each institution, and study designs and protocols were individually created and executed. One institution utilized a 4-round consensus-building process to systematically refine and codify tasks for a dictionary of duties. The second institution utilized a free-text survey, task documentation data in the electronic medical record, and a telephone discussion with the technicians. RESULTS: Despite a lack of methods- and data-sharing between the 2 institutions, similar tasks were identified, including conducting patient outreach, assisting with medication affordability and access, providing patient education, managing referrals, and scheduling appointments. Differences in technician involvement were noted in areas such as prior authorization, care coordination meetings, and quality improvement projects. CONCLUSION: Pharmacy technicians are a helpful, yet underutilized, resource in the primary care setting. Further exploration of technician roles is needed to determine the financial and clinical impact of expanding these roles.

BACKGROUND: Despite evidence that treatment reduces addiction-related harms, including crime and overdose, only a minority of addiction-affected individuals receive it. Linking individuals who committed an addiction-related crime to addiction treatment could improve outcomes. METHODS: The aim of this city-wide, pre-arrest diversion program, Madison Addiction Recovery Initiative (MARI) is to reduce crime and improve health (i.e., reduce the overdose deaths) among adults who committed a minor, non-violent, drug use-related offense by offering them a referral to treatment in lieu of arrest and prosecution of criminal charges. This manuscript outlines the protocol and methods for the MARI program development and implementation. MARI requires its participants to engage in the recommended treatment, without reoffending, during the six-month program, after which the initial criminal charges are "voided" by the law enforcement agency. The project, implemented in a mid-size U.S. city, has involved numerous partners, including law enforcement, criminal justice, public health, and academia. It includes training of the police officer workforce and collaboration with clinical partners for treatment need assessment, treatment placement, and peer support. Program evaluation includes formative, process, outcome (participant-level) and exploratory impact (community-level) assessments. For outcome evaluation, we will compare crime (primary outcome), overdose-related offenses, and incarceration-related data 12 months before and 12 months after the index crime between participants who completed (Group 1), started but not completed (Group 2), and were offered but did not start (Group 3) the program, and adults who would have been eligible should MARI existed (Historical Comparison, Group 4). Clinical characteristics will be compared at baseline between Groups 1-2, and pre-post the program within Group 1. Participant baseline data will be assessed as potential covariates. Surveys of police officers and program completers, and community-level indicators of crime and overdose pre- versus post-program will provide additional data on the program impact. DISCUSSION: By offering addiction treatment in lieu of arrest and prosecution of criminal charges, this pre-arrest diversion program has the potential to disrupt the cycle of crime, reduce the likelihood of future offenses, and promote public health and safety.

Mass spectrometry (MS)-based phosphoproteomics remains challenging due to the low abundance of phosphoproteins and substoichiometric phosphorylation. This demands better methods to effectively enrich phosphoproteins/peptides prior to MS analysis. We have previously communicated the first use of mesoporous zirconium dioxide (ZrO(2)) nanomaterials for effective phosphopeptide enrichment. Here, we present the full report including the synthesis, characterization, and application of mesoporous titanium dioxide (TiO(2)), ZrO(2), and hafnium dioxide (HfO(2)) in phosphopeptide enrichment and MS analysis. Mesoporous ZrO(2) and HfO(2) are demonstrated to be superior to TiO(2) for phosphopeptide enrichment from a complex mixture with high specificity (>99%), which could almost be considered as a "purification", mainly because of the extremely large active surface area of mesoporous nanomaterials. A single enrichment and Fourier transform MS analysis of phosphopeptides digested from a complex mixture containing 7% of alpha-casein identified 21 out of 22 phosphorylation sites for alpha-casein. Moreover, the mesoporous ZrO(2) and HfO(2) can be reused after a simple solution regeneration procedure with comparable enrichment performance to that of fresh materials. Mesoporous ZrO(2) and HfO(2) nanomaterials hold great promise for applications in MS-based phosphoproteomics.

PURPOSE: The purpose of this study was to identify and describe strategies that have successfully achieved collaboration among physicians and pharmacists providing comprehensive medication management (CMM) to support development of CMM services. METHODS: A 2-phase, mixed-methods approach was employed to identify successful strategies for building pharmacist-physician relationships in primary care clinic settings. Phase I used a qualitative approach to identify strategies deemed successful in building relationships with physicians. An advisory group of pharmacists with experience building CMM practices assisted in the development of minimum criteria characterizing pharmacists as having strong collaborative relationships. Semi-structured interviews were conducted with 10 interviewees meeting established criteria. Researchers coded interview transcripts and identified the resulting strategies. Phase II employed a survey instrument to determine how frequently identified strategies are used and evaluate the relative level of perceived impact of each strategy, which was distributed to a national audience of pharmacists practicing in ambulatory care settings. Responses from pharmacists meeting prespecified criteria were included in the analysis. RESULTS: Thirty-three strategies were identified and grouped into 8 themes. In phase II, 104 survey respondents met defined criteria and were eligible to endorse use of identified strategies and rate their relative influence. CONCLUSIONS: Thirty-three strategies were identified and grouped into 8 themes to aid pharmacists practicing CMM in developing stronger collaborative relationships with physician colleagues. A national sampling found many of these strategies were employed by a majority of pharmacists, who had found them to be influential in creating collaborative relationships.

Cyclooxygenase-2 is often highly expressed in epithelial malignancies and likely has an active role in tumor development. But how it promotes tumorigenesis is not clearly defined. Recent evidence suggests that this may involve transactivation of the epidermal growth factor receptor through E-prostanoid receptors, but reports differ about the mechanism by which this occurs. We found that E-prostanoid receptors 2-4, but not 1, transactivated the epidermal growth factor receptor. This required metalloproteinase activity, leading to release of growth factors from the cell surface. Both transforming growth factor-alpha and amphiregulin were released in response to over-expression of cyclooxygenase-2, but betacellulin and heparin-binding EGF-like growth factor were not. The metalloproteinase tumor necrosis factor-alpha converting enzyme was required for proteolytic release of transforming growth factor-alpha. We also found that addition of epidermal growth factor receptor ligands to HEK293 cells induced cyclooxygenase-2 expression, suggesting that by activating epidermal growth factor receptor signaling, cyclooxygenase-2 potentially creates a self-perpetuating cycle of cell growth. Consistent with this, inhibition of cyclooxygenase-2 reduced growth of epidermal growth factor receptor over-expressing MCF-10A breast epithelial cells in three-dimensional culture.

PURPOSE: The purpose of this study was to compare the time-zero biomechanical strength and the surface area of repair between a single-row modified Mason-Allen rotator cuff repair and a double-row arthroscopic repair. METHODS: Six matched pairs of sheep infraspinatus tendons were repaired by both techniques. Pressure-sensitive film was used to measure the surface area of repair for each configuration. Specimens were biomechanically tested with cyclic loading from 20 N to 30 N for 20 cycles and were loaded to failure at a rate of 1 mm/s. Failure was defined at 5 mm of gap formation. RESULTS: Double-row suture anchor fixation restored a mean surface area of 258.23 +/- 69.7 mm(2) versus 148.08 +/- 75.5 mm(2) for single-row fixation, a 74% increase (P = .025). Both repairs had statistically similar time-zero biomechanics. There was no statistical difference in peak-to-peak displacement or elongation during cyclic loading. Single-row fixation showed a higher mean load to failure (110.26 +/- 26.4 N) than double-row fixation (108.93 +/- 21.8 N). This was not statistically significant (P = .932). All specimens failed at the suture-tendon interface. CONCLUSIONS: Double-row suture anchor fixation restores a greater percentage of the anatomic footprint when compared with a single-row Mason-Allen technique. The time-zero biomechanical strength was not significantly different between the 2 study groups. This study suggests that the 2 factors are independent of each other. CLINICAL RELEVANCE: Surface area and biomechanical strength of fixation are 2 independent factors in the outcome of rotator cuff repair. Maximizing both factors may increase the likelihood of complete tendon-bone healing and ultimately improve clinical outcomes. For smaller tears, a single-row modified Mason-Allen suture technique may provide sufficient strength, but for large amenable tears, a double row can provide both strength and increased surface area for healing.

PURPOSE: The actual forces encountered at the labrum after anterior labral repair have yet to be quantified. The purpose of this study was to determine the amount of force experienced at the glenoid-labrum interface with passive range of motion after an isolated Bankart repair and Bankart repair with capsular shift. METHODS: In 12 fresh-frozen cadaveric shoulders, anterior-inferior labral tears were created and then instrumented with a modified load cell. The labral lesions were repaired with either an anatomic "labral only" technique or a labral repair along with a capsular shift by use of a transglenoid technique. Shoulders were then taken through a series of movements (forward flexion, abduction, external rotation, and abduction and then external rotation) simulating passive range-of-motion rehabilitation while force measurements were taken. Maximum force (in Newtons) on the simulated repairs was recorded. RESULTS: The forces experienced at the labrum showed a statistically significant difference between the group that underwent anatomic "labral only" repair and the group that underwent labral repair with capsular shift. The greatest mean force experienced (17.7 N) was in shoulders undergoing the labral repair with capsular shift with the arm in abduction and external rotation. CONCLUSIONS: In a transglenoid suture repair technique, the forces experienced at the repair site were significantly less than those determined by previous authors to be necessary to result in failure of the Bankart repair. The results of this study show that the forces experienced at the glenoid-labrum interface are higher when a capsular shift is included with a labral repair as opposed to labral repair alone. This difference was statistically significant. CLINICAL RELEVANCE: These data suggest that early postoperative rehabilitation may safely allow greater passive range of motion than is presently accepted.

PURPOSE: The suture-tendon interface is generally regarded as the weak link in rotator cuff fixation. High rates of failure in arthroscopic rotator cuff repair have led to a search for strong yet easy-to-perform suture configurations. The goal of this study was to compare the strength of 2 commonly used suture configurations, the modified Mason-Allen stitch and the massive cuff stitch, when suture-anchored into bone. METHODS: Fourteen sheep shoulders were harvested and the infraspinatus tendon isolated. Each infraspinatus tendon was split in half longitudinally along the axis of its fibers to yield 2 tendon-bone specimens per shoulder, for a total of 28 specimens. Each split tendon was then repaired by use of a double-loaded suture anchor with a modified Mason-Allen and simple suture in one specimen and the massive cuff stitch in the other. Each specimen was initially cyclically loaded on a vertical MTS uniaxial load frame (MTS Systems, Eden Prairie, MN) under force control from 5 to 30 N at 0.25 Hz for 20 cycles. Each specimen was then loaded to failure under displacement control at a rate of 1 mm/s. Peak-to-peak displacement, cyclic elongation, ultimate tensile load, stiffness, and mode of failure were recorded. A repeated-measures analysis of variance was performed, with an alpha level of significance set at P < .05. RESULTS: No statistically significant difference was found with regard to ultimate load to failure between the modified Mason-Allen stitch (110.4 +/- 55.1 N) and massive cuff stitch (116.4 +/- 37.9 N). In addition, no statistically significant difference was found with regard to cyclic elongation, peak-to-peak displacement, or initial displacement. The most common mode of failure for both suture configurations was suture pullout. CONCLUSIONS: The modified Mason-Allen stitch and massive cuff stitch yield similar biomechanical profiles when suture-anchored into bone. CLINICAL RELEVANCE: The massive cuff stitch may be a simpler and biomechanically equivalent alternative to the modified Mason-Allen stitch in arthroscopic rotator cuff repair.

PREMISE OF THE STUDY: Microsatellites, despite being commonly used population-level markers, contain biases because scoring relies solely on fragment length. Their complexity can lead to homoplasy, the effects of which are poorly understood. We investigated the impact of using fragment lengths, repeats, or flanking region sequences on common population-level analyses. METHODS: Five polymorphic microsatellite markers amplified across the central Florida scrub endemic Polygala lewtonii (Polygalaceae) and its close, widespread congener P. polygama. We genotyped 147 individuals of P. lewtonii and 156 of P. polygama, and sequenced the amplicons of four markers across all individuals. We ran basic statistics, spatial clustering analysis, historical demographics, and migration tests. RESULTS: One population of intermediate morphology was genetically clearly identified as P. polygama, making it the southernmost population of this species. Statistics were comparable between the fragment length and repeat numbers, with some notable differences. Flanking regions exhibited surprisingly high polymorphism between species, and between geographically distant conspecific populations. DISCUSSION: The increasing use of markers developed in one species and amplified in another is only a good practice if precautions are taken, notably the sequencing of the fragments between species and populations. Flanking region sequences are a useful marker at the interspecific level.

The Shockley-Queisser limit is the maximum power conversion efficiency of a conventional solar cell based on a single semiconductor junction. One approach to exceed this limit is to harvest hot electrons/holes that have achieved quasi-equilibrium in the light absorbing material with electronic temperatures higher than the phonon temperature. We argue that graphene based materials are viable candidates for hot carrier chromophores. Here we probe hot electron injection and charge recombination dynamics for graphene quantum dots (QDs, each containing 48 fused benzene rings) anchored to the TiO2(110) surface via carboxyl linkers. We find ultrafast electron injection from photoexcited graphene QDs to the TiO2 conduction band with time constant τ(i) < 15 fs and charge recombination dynamics characterized by a fast channel (τ(r1) = 80-130 fs) and a slow one (τ(r2) = 0.5-2 ps). The fast decay channel is attributed to the prompt recombination of the bound electron-hole pair across the interface. The slow channel depends strongly on excitation photon energy or sample temperature and can be explained by a "boomerang" mechanism, in which hot electrons are injected into bulk TiO2, cooled down due to electron-phonon scattering, drifted back to the interface under the transient electric field, and recombine with the hole on graphene QDs. We discuss feasibilities of implementing the hot carrier solar cell using graphene nanomaterials.

A facile, one-pot synthesis of rotaxanated supramolecular organic frameworks (RSOFs) is reported. These systems consist of bis-carboxylate anions threaded through the core of tetraimidazolium macrocycles. Trivalent metal cations, yttrium(III) and smaller lanthanides, are used to "lock" the threaded strut in place. This results in the formation of three-dimensional RSOFs.

A set of metal-organic rotaxane frameworks (MORFs) are constructed with the use of a tetraimidazolium macrocycle, the terephthalate dianion, and the trivalent lanthanide metal cations Nd(III), Sm(III), Eu(III) or Tb(III) and are reported herein. The specific choice of the metal cation allows for control of the structure and luminescent properties of the resulting molecular frameworks.

Injuries to the adolescent elbow are common because of the repetitive overuse inherent in many overhead sport activities. The management of these patients is greatly facilitated through a greater understanding of the demands placed on the upper extremity kinetic chain during these overhead activities as well as a detailed examination and rehabilitation for the entire upper extremity kinetic chain. Particular emphasis on improving rotator cuff strength and muscular endurance, along with scapular stabilization, is a critical part of elbow rehabilitation in these patients. In addition, the use of a strategic and progressive interval sport return program is necessary to minimize reinjury and return the adolescent overhead athlete to full function.
